Make a fun Valentine’s Card that is made to share. An added plus is that your child can practice learning about basic math concepts such as number recognition, shapes, and patterns.
While your child designs an imaginative and artistic set of counting cards you may use this craft as a learning tool to reinforce mathematical abilities.
